Kolkwitzia ‘Jolene Jolene’ is a charming, deciduous shrub reaching 4-6′ in height, known for its stunning display of pink, trumpet-shaped flowers in May. This hardy plant is perfect for borders or as a specimen in sunny gardens, offering lovely fall foliage and attracting various pollinators.
